Live Oak Bancshares, Inc. filings document the regulatory record of a financial holding company whose principal subsidiary is Live Oak Bank. The company’s 8-K reports cover operating results and financial condition, dividend declarations on Voting Common Stock and Series A preferred depositary shares, executive compensation actions, equity awards, and risk-management leadership changes.

Proxy materials describe governance matters, executive compensation, equity-award disclosure and shareholder voting items. Other filings include Form 12b-25 filing-status notices and capital-structure references to common stock and the company’s 8.375% Fixed Rate Series A Non-Cumulative Perpetual Preferred Stock.

Rhea-AI Summary

Live Oak Bancshares, Inc. filed its quarterly report for the period ended September 30, 2025 and restated earlier quarterly cash flow statements to correct how certain loan participation proceeds were classified between operating and investing activities, along with related non‑cash disclosures. The company reported total assets of $14,665,902 thousand as of September 30, 2025, up from $12,943,380 thousand at December 31, 2024, driven largely by loans and leases held for investment of $11,554,818 thousand. Total deposits were $13,290,723 thousand compared with $11,760,494 thousand at year-end, and cash and due from banks increased to $892,445 thousand from $608,800 thousand. As of November 14, 2025, there were 45,857,617 shares of voting common stock outstanding.

Rhea-AI Summary

Live Oak Bancshares, Inc. filed an amended annual report to restate its Consolidated Statements of Cash Flows and related notes for 2024, 2023 and 2022 after identifying an error in how cash flows from sales of loan participations and related non‑cash items were classified between operating and investing activities. The amendment also updates risk factors, financial statements, controls and procedures, executive compensation disclosures, and exhibits, and includes new CEO/CFO certifications and auditor consents. Management discloses material weaknesses in internal control over financial reporting and highlights the potential impact of the restatement as a risk, while describing a small‑business‑focused, largely SBA and USDA guaranteed lending model operating nationally through a technology platform without traditional branches.

Rhea-AI Summary

Live Oak Bancshares (LOB) filed a Form 12b-25, stating it cannot file its Q3 2025 Form 10-Q by the due date due to planned restatements of prior reports to correct cash flow classification errors.

The restatements are limited to the Statements of Cash Flows and do not affect income statements, balance sheets, capital ratios, or other key performance metrics. Management identified a material weakness in internal control over financial reporting related to cash flow classification. The company anticipates filing the amended reports and the Q3 2025 Form 10-Q on or about November 17, 2025.

Rhea-AI Summary

Live Oak Bancshares reported it will restate its Consolidated Statements of Cash Flows and related notes in its FY2024 Form 10-K and the Q1 and Q2 2025 Form 10-Qs after identifying a classification error between operating and investing cash flows tied to loan participations. Management and the Audit Committee, in consultation with KPMG, determined prior cash flow statements and associated audit reports should no longer be relied upon, and amendments are expected on or about November 17, 2025.

The company stated the misclassification did not affect income statements, balance sheets, equity, cash balances, liquidity measures, loan totals or classifications, credit reserves, regulatory capital ratios, net interest income or margin, net income, returns, asset quality ratios, or other key metrics discussed with investors. Management concluded the error is quantitatively material and identified a material weakness in internal control over financial reporting for cash flow classification. KPMG’s report on internal control over financial reporting as of December 31, 2024 should no longer be relied upon. The company anticipates remediating the weakness by the 2025 Form 10-K.
